Environmental & Sustainability Regional Lead, AMER #203597

Our field of responsibility

 
The Regional Lead, Environment & Sustainability (Americas) is responsible for the management and implementation of Credit Suisse’s ISO 14001 certified Environmental Management System (EMS) across Credit Suisse operations in the America region. In collaboration with the Regional Leads for EMEA, APAC, and Switzerland; this individual will develop the EMS to ensure it comprises inquisitive and effective procedures, tools, and guidance that ensure regulatory compliance and drive continuous improvement in our operational environmental performance against our strategic sustainability targets. This individual will report into the Global Head of Environment, Energy, and Sustainability.
Key responsibilities include:
  • Lead, in conjunction with the three other Regional Leads, the development of the Global ISO14001 Environmental Management System, adopting the best methodology tools, guidance and systems to deliver effective and efficient environmental risk management and performance improvement.
  • Lead the implementation of the Environmental Management System across the Credit Suisse Americas operations; working in partnership with all key customers (including supply chain) to deliver compliance and continuous improvement across the business.
  • Manage the internal and external audit programs across the region in partnership with the Head of Environmental Governance.
  • Assess and manage the physical and transitional risks from climate change to the Credit Suisse operational estate
  • Deliver operational environmental content and data for the Sustainability Report, internal reports, external rating agencies (e.g. DJSI, CDP), and for internal and external communications
  • Work in partnership with the Regional Energy, Carbon & Utilities Manager and oversee the delivery of the Credit Suisse Net Zero Transition strategy across the Americas.
  • Act as the subject matter expert for local environmental regulations and voluntary drivers, enabling Credit Suisse to ensure full compliance with all relevant environmental legislation and capitalization of available opportunities (e.g Government subsidies, industry collaboration, research opportunities etc)
  • Provide environmental and sustainability subject matter expertise across the real estate value chain (e.g. capital projects, facilities management, supply chain)
  • Support the Global Head of Energy, Environment & Sustainability as required with strategic (inc. target calibrations, policy drafting, internal partner engagement & collaboration) and BAU workstreams (inc. budgets, risk management, reporting)
